Advantages of Advanced Cataract Surgery
When thinking about advanced cataract surgery, you can anticipate improved vision and faster healing times contrasted to conventional techniques. Advanced cataract surgical procedure techniques, such as laser-assisted treatments, supply greater accuracy in removing the gloomy lens and replacing it with a clear fabricated lens. This accuracy causes much better aesthetic end results, with many individuals experiencing dramatically sharper vision post-surgery. Additionally, advanced cataract surgical procedure usually causes faster healing times, enabling you to resume your daily tasks more quickly.
An additional advantage of sophisticated cataract surgical procedure is reduced reliance on glasses or call lenses after the procedure. With innovations in intraocular lens modern technology, specialists can now provide lens implants that fix not only cataracts yet additionally other refractive errors like n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ism. This indicates that you might achieve more clear vision at different ranges without the demand for rehabilitative glasses.

Individual Viability and Eligibility
To establish if you appropriate for sophisticated cataract surgical treatment, your eye surgeon will certainly assess numerous factors consisting of the wellness of your eyes and general medical history. Variables such as the seriousness of your cataracts, the presence of other eye conditions like glaucoma or macular deterioration, and the general wellness of your eyes will all be considered. Additionally, your surgeon will evaluate your general health and wellness condition, including any type of medical conditions you may have and drugs you're taking.
It is essential to communicate honestly with your eye surgeon about any existing wellness problems, previous eye surgical treatments, or medicines you're presently making use of. Your doctor will certainly additionally consider your assumptions and lifestyle when identifying if advanced cataract surgical procedure is the best option for you. By giving extensive details and reviewing your goals for the treatment, you and your surgeon can work together to choose if you're an appropriate prospect for innovative cataract surgery.
